    Ludwik II Szczery, niem. Ludwig II. der Freimütige (ur. 7 września 1438 r., zm. 8 listopada 1471 r.) – landgraf Dolnej Hesji od 1458 roku z dynastii heskiej. See more

    Ludwik był najstarszym spośród synów landgrafa Hesji Ludwika I Zgodnego. W 1454 r. ojciec powierzył mu w zarząd część księstwa nad rzeką Lahn. Po śmierci ojca, zgodnie z jego wolą, Hesja została podzielona na dwie … See more

    Ludwig II (Ludwig Otto Friedrich Wilhelm; 25 August 1845 – 13 June 1886) was King of Bavaria from 1864 until his death in 1886. He is sometimes called the Swan King or der Märchenkönig ('the Fairy Tale King'). He also held the titles of Count Palatine of the Rhine, Duke of Bavaria, Duke of Franconia, and Duke in Swabia.
